Important Phrases:

Garuda holds integrity because he held the pot (Kumbha) of the nectar of immortality (amrita) in his beak but did not sip from it, as it did not belong to him. 

The serpents demanded the pot of nectar for her freedom. 

Vishnu sleeps on a serpent and rides the eagle (both are natural enemies)

Vishnu works with both predator and prey, which is why he is the preserver.
